xtrh.net
当前位置:首页 >> gson jsonArrAy list >>

gson jsonArrAy list

Json是一种类似于XML的通用数据交换格式,具有比XML更高的传输效率. 从结构上看,所有的数据(data)最终都可以分解成三种类型: 第一种类型是标量(scalar),也就是一个单独的字符串(string)或数字(numbers),比如"北京"这个单独的词。 第...

1、使用原生的解析: String json = "..."; JSONArray array= new JSONArray(json); //遍历数组里的值,得到每个独立的对象,然后获取对应的值设置到声明好的对象中,最终创建对象完成后添加到集合中,如我自己代码里的片段: for (int j = 0; j ...

1.java中所有的对象都是object子类,数组也是2.array在json中使用[]3.一般不判断属性是什么,都是先定义好,然后直接使用object或者array4.如果有不同情况,可以添加2个属性,一个object,另一个array

使用gson解析json后怎么把数组放到listview中 #include using std::string; inline size_t hash_str( const char* s ) { unsigned long res = 0; for ( ; *s; ++s ) res = 5 * res + *s; return size_t(res); } template struct hash { size_t o...

一个国标一个通标 数据库编码 和你java的编码格式不一致,看起来像是 GBK--》UTF8 你的java 是gbk 数据库是UTF8 数据库编码 和你java的编码统一都用GBK、GB2312应该没有问题 服务器返回的是utf-8,jsp页面上也是utf-8,数据库也是utf-8怎么就是乱...

fastjson转化如下: public class Userinfo { private String username; private String password; private Address address; //省略相应的get/set方法 } //json转化单个对象 Userinfo userinfo = JSON.parseObject(jsonString, Userinfo.class...

可以使用三种方式,方法如下: 1、使用org.json.JSONArray包: JSONArray json = new JSONArray(); for(User u : list){ JSONObject jo = new JSONObject(); jo.put("id", u.getId()); jo.put("title", u.getName()); json.put(jo); } 2、使用ne...

java的json不是支持add字符串、list和其他类的吗?你把他封装成类再add进去就不需要去一个一个转码了

有两种方法实现: (1)直接转换: 创建JSONArray对象、JSONObject对象,通过put方法将其数据以键值对的形式填充,如例: //假如有一个Java实体类Person,包括以下属性:phone、sex、married、address。 ArrayList persons = new ArrayList(); f...

Json数据在java中要解析成对象,也是可以的。方法如下: Gson gson = new Gson(); List jsonList = gson.fromJson(Str,Object.class); //如果只有你个[]中只有一个{},则说明是一个对象,这里一个Map代表一个对象,Map中一个key-value对就是一个...

网站首页 | 网站地图
All rights reserved Powered by www.xtrh.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com